View MoreDavid Dhawan has never been known for being an original director and he always used to repeat the same formula. haseena Maan Jayegi with a title from a 1960s film, starring Shashi Kapoor and copies a subplot from Pyaar Kiye Jaa(1966) where Kishore Kumar dresses up as Shashi's rich father. He also mixes his own formula from Aankhen(1993) where 2 heroes keep troubling their father(incidentally played by Govinda and Kader Khan again). The film does have several humorous situations especially whenever Govinda and Sanju trouble Kader Khan, It does have it's share of corny moments like Govinda and Karisma romance. The subplot of Pyaar Kiye Jaa although is humorous and the scenes between Aruna Irani and Govinda are funny. The climax is funny though corny again.Direction is okay Music is decent, I Love You Bol Daal became famous,title song is good rest are okayGovinda is simply brilliant in his role as always, Sanjay Dutt is okay though he pairs well with Govinda, this was their comeback film after Taaqatwar,Do Qaidi and Andolan and was their first hit. Karisma Kapoor does her usual act which she repeated in DD films though she entertain,Pooja Bhatra is awkward Anupam Kher hams as always,Aruna Irani is good Ashish Vidyarthi,Razzak Khan are cartoonish villains and okay Kader Khan is hilarious though he repeats his stuff Satish Kaushik is too good,rest are okay
